6. I've reviewed these movies for an Oregon station...
Edited on Sun Dec-05-04 03:31 AM by Radio_Lady
"Kinsey" A+ -- fascinating study of this amazing historical figure. Liam Neeson really brings him to life; Laura Linney as his dutiful and understanding wife is just magnificent (except for her awful wigs!).

"Sideways" A -- just a terrific little film about "male bonding"!

and if you can hold out until later in December...

"The Aviator" A+ with Leonardo Di Caprio and Kate Winslet, directed by Martin Scorsese, is just fantastic (opens on Christmas Day in our area). We saw a preview last Thursday night prior to its opening and most agreed it was excellent.

Good luck... see you at the movies!

8. Finding Neverland....
Edited on Sun Dec-05-04 03:34 AM by WCGreen
A really good piece of movie making with Johnny Depp playing John Barrie, the man who wrote Peter Pan...

Supported by Dustin Hoffman and Kate Winslet, as the insperation for Wendy.....

Simply enchanting.....

Also, National Treasure wasn't bad, kind of CSI meets Indiana Jones.... It's a smart movie that doesn't talk down to you but is all but spoiled by the dumb tag they put on the end....

Why doesn't hollywood know that not everything has to be tied up in a neat little package....

Fuck Closure, it alomost ruined this movie...

Still worth it though.....
